Conflicts in history have shaped the world we live in today, leaving lasting impacts on societies and individuals. While large-scale conflicts such as wars and revolutions often dominate historical narratives, it is important to also examine the role of daily complaints in fueling tensions and contributing to broader conflicts. Daily complaints may seem insignificant when compared to major historical events, but they can be powerful catalysts for conflict. These complaints can arise from a variety of sources, including social injustices, economic disparities, cultural differences, and personal grievances. When left unaddressed, these grievances can build up over time, creating a simmering sense of discontent that can eventually erupt into open conflict. Throughout history, daily complaints have played a significant role in fueling conflicts. For example, the French Revolution was sparked in part by the widespread discontent of the common people over economic inequality, political corruption, and social injustice. Similarly, the Civil Rights Movement in the United States was driven by the daily complaints of African Americans who were subjected to institutional racism and discrimination. Daily complaints can also be a reflection of broader historical trends and power dynamics. For instance, the colonial era was marked by the daily complaints of colonized peoples who were subjected to exploitation, cultural erasure, and violence by their colonizers. These complaints eventually led to anti-colonial movements and struggles for independence across the world. In modern times, social media has provided a platform for individuals to express their daily complaints on a global scale. Issues such as police brutality, income inequality, environmental degradation, and political corruption are brought to light through viral hashtags and online activism. While social media can amplify individual grievances and spark movements for change, it can also lead to polarization and conflict among different groups with opposing views.
